Cairo – Mubasher: First Abu Dhabi Bank Misr (FABMISR), a unit of the UAE-listed FAB, has opened a new branch in El Sadat City in Monufeya Governorate in line with its continued expansion strategy.
Through its new branch, the lender aims to enhance corporate services, support small and medium enterprises, and provide tailored financial solutions to a rapidly expanding workforce, according to a press release.
The expansion aligns with its commitment to driving economic development and financial inclusion across key growth corridors in Egypt.
Ahmed Issa, CEO and Managing Director of FABMISR, said: "Through this branch, we aim to deliver an integrated banking experience that combines advanced digital solutions with traditional banking products to meet the needs of individuals and businesses and support local economic growth."
The new branch provides FABMISR clients with a comprehensive banking experience, integrating services for individuals and businesses, including traditional retail banking offerings, advanced corporate solutions, and innovative digital services.
With this opening, FABMISR’s branch network increased to a total of 74 branches.
The lender generated net profits valued at EGP 16.70 billion at the end of December 2025.
